En el entorno empresarial actual, donde la transformación digital es una prioridad, la agilidad operativa y la interoperabilidad entre sistemas se han convertido en pilares fundamentales del éxito.
Las empresas operan sobre ecosistemas tecnológicos complejos, y contar con una arquitectura de integración eficiente es crucial para asegurar que todos los sistemas —internos y de terceros— puedan comunicarse entre sí de manera fluida.
En Vailos, somos especialistas en el desarrollo de aplicaciones empresariales a medida, y trabajamos con ambos tipos de tecnologías de integración más utilizadas: API REST y API SOAP, eligiendo en cada caso la más adecuada según los objetivos y requisitos del cliente.
¿Qué es una API y por qué es clave para tu empresa?
Una API (Interfaz de Programación de Aplicaciones) es un mecanismo que permite que diferentes sistemas intercambien información de forma estructurada y segura. Actúa como un puente entre aplicaciones, definiendo cómo deben comunicarse y qué datos pueden intercambiar.
Te interesa: Integración de aplicaciones en logística: cómo optimizar tu cadena de suministro
Cuando hablamos de integración de sistemas en el entorno empresarial, las APIs son esenciales para automatizar procesos, reducir errores y mejorar la eficiencia operativa.
REST vs. SOAP: ¿Qué tipo de API necesita tu negocio?
En Vailos trabajamos con ambos tipos de APIs, tanto REST como SOAP, porque entendemos que cada proyecto tiene necesidades diferentes. A continuación, te explicamos en qué se diferencian:
API REST (Representational State Transfer)
- Utiliza el protocolo HTTP y formatos como JSON o XML.
- Es ligera, rápida y muy utilizada en aplicaciones móviles, web y entornos cloud.
- Perfecta para proyectos donde se requiere escalabilidad, agilidad y un mantenimiento sencillo.
API SOAP (Simple Object Access Protocol)
- Basada exclusivamente en XML, con una estructura más estricta.
- Incluye estándares avanzados de seguridad, validación y control de transacciones.
- Muy utilizada en entornos empresariales complejos, como el sector financiero, sanitario o gubernamental.
¿Cuándo usar cada tipo de API?
- REST API es ideal para aplicaciones modernas, móviles, integraciones ágiles y desarrollos en la nube.
- SOAP API es más recomendable cuando se requieren funcionalidades avanzadas como seguridad reforzada, validación estricta de datos, operaciones complejas o integración con sistemas legacy.
Beneficios de usar APIs en aplicaciones empresariales
Ya sea con REST o con SOAP, el uso de APIs en aplicaciones empresariales a medida ofrece beneficios clave:
- Integración con sistemas existentes como ERPs, CRMs o plataformas de terceros.
- Escalabilidad horizontal, separando cliente y servidor para un crecimiento ágil.
- Flexibilidad para actualizaciones sin afectar a la operativa diaria.
- Compatibilidad multiplataforma: una misma API puede ser utilizada en apps móviles, web y sistemas internos.
Ejemplos prácticos que hemos implementado en Vailos
Control GPS en tiempo real
Con una REST API, una empresa puede consultar la ubicación de sus técnicos o repartidores en tiempo real desde una app móvil o panel web. Esto mejora la trazabilidad, permite reaccionar ante imprevistos y mejora la experiencia del cliente.
Integración con ERPs
Hemos implementado SOAP API para conectar aplicaciones comerciales con ERPs empresariales. Cuando se registra una venta, la API genera automáticamente un asiento contable, actualiza el inventario y notifica al departamento de logística, todo sin intervención manual.
En Vailos no creemos en soluciones genéricas. Por eso desarrollamos software a medida con la arquitectura API más adecuada para cada caso, combinando REST y SOAP cuando es necesario para ofrecer aplicaciones empresariales realmente integradas, escalables y seguras.
¿Quieres integrar todos tus sistemas y mejorar la eficiencia de tu empresa? ¡Contáctanos!